Honor Win Turbo With 6.7″ 1.5K AMOLED Honor Oasis Eye Protection Screen, Dimensity 8500 Racing Edition SoC Launched in China

Just as it was predicted earlier, the Honor Win Turbo has now been launched in the Chinese market as a rebranded version of the Honor Power 2 smartphone, which was released in China recently. However, it should be noted that the design of this newly-launched device is completely different when compared to the Honor Power 2 handset.

Honor Win Turbo – Specs and Features

The Honor Win Turbo smartphone has now been introduced with the Dimensity 8500 Racing Edition processor, which is also coupled with the Titan MC8 GPU. On the software side, it runs on the Android 16-based MagicOS 10 custom skin.

For its display, the latest Honor Win Turbo smartphone features a 6.79″ AMOLED display screen with 2640 x 1200 pixels resolution, DCI-P3 wide colour gamut, and 1.07 billion colours. The display also supports 8000 nits HDR peak brightness and 1800 nits global peak brightness, along with HDR display for images and videos, True Colour display, and multi-touch support for up to 10 touch points. Honor Oasis Eye Protection Screen, AI Defocus Vision Soothing, 3840Hz ultra-high frequency PWM dimming, Natural Light-like Eye Protection, AI Sleep Aid Display, hardware-level low blue light, Extreme Dark Mode, and Eye Protection Mode are also among its display-related features.

The rear has a dual camera setup, consisting of a 50MP main camera with f/1.88 aperture, 10X digital zoom, 4K video recording and OIS support, along with a 5MP wide-angle camera. For selfies, the device offers a 16MP front-facing camera with f/2.45 aperture, and selfie ring light.

In terms of battery, the Honor Win Turbo packs a large 10000mAh battery backup, while its rated capacity is mentioned to be 9886mAh. It uses Honor’s Qinghai Lake lithium-ion polymer battery, and also supports wired SuperCharge with a maximum charging output of 20V/4A, along with compatibility for 11V/6A and 10V/4A SuperCharge. Smart charging mode support has also been given on the device.

Other key specs include 5GA/5G/4G+/4G/3G/2G network support depending on the operator, dual SIM dual standby, Honor’s self-developed C1+ radio frequency enhancement chip, WiFi 6, 2×2 MIMO, 1024 QAM, 160MHz, MU-MIMO, Bluetooth 6.0, Bluetooth Low Energy, LE Audio, Auracast, NFC, infrared remote control, OTG, Type-C USB 2.0 port, Type-C headphone jack, wireless screen mirroring, and PC data synchronisation. For location positioning, BeiDou, dual-frequency GPS, GLONASS, Galileo, NavIC, A-GNSS, cellular network positioning, and WLAN network positioning are supported as well. The device also comes with gravity sensor, fingerprint sensor, gyroscope, proximity sensor, accelerometer, ambient light sensor, and infrared sensor.

Speaking more, the Honor Win Turbo also carries support for IP66, IP68, IP69, and IP69K dust and water resistance. Coming to its body specs, the device measures 162.1mm in length, 76.3mm in width, and 7.98mm in thickness, while it weighs about 216 grams including the battery.

Pricing and Availability

The smartphone is now available for purchase in china in 12GB/256GB, 12GB/512GB, and 16GB/512GB, which are priced at CNY 3299, CNY 3599 and CNY 4199, respectively.
